The Haida's island location in the Pacific Northwest likely influenced their interactions with others by giving them a strong connection to the ocean and access to abundant marine resources. This facilitated their participation in a vibrant maritime trade network, allowing them to exchange goods and cultural knowledge with neighboring indigenous groups. Additionally, the remote island setting helped protect the Haida from external threats, contributing to the development of their distinctive art, architecture, and social organization.

The Haida people traditionally spoke the Haida language, which is a language isolate, meaning it is not related to any other known language. There are two dialects of the Haida language known as Northern Haida and Southern Haida. Efforts are being made to revitalize and preserve the Haida language.
